JEE Advanced 2013 Overview
| Exam Conducting Body | IIT Delhi |
| Exam Date | 2nd June, 2013 |
| Exam Paper | 2 papers (Paper 1 and Paper 2) |
| Subjects | Physics, Chemistry, Maths |
| Total Marks | Paper 1: 180 Marks Paper 2: 180 Marks Total: 360 Marks |
| Question Types | Single Answer MCQs, Multiple Answer MCQs, Single Digit Integer, Comprehension Type MCQs, Matching Type MCQs |
| Number of Seats Available | 9876 |
JEE Advanced 2013 Marking Scheme
JEE Advanced 2013 exam is divided into Paper I and Paper II based on the following pattern.
|
Paper I and Paper II |
Paper I |
Paper-II |
||||
| Question Pattern | Marking Scheme | Negative Marking | No. of Qs |
Total Marks | No. of Qs |
Total Marks |
| Single Answer MCQ | 2 Marks per Question | Zero | 30 | 60 | – | – |
| Multiple Answer MCQ | 4 Marks per Question in Paper 1, 3 Marks per Question in Paper 2 |
-1Â | 15 | 60 | 24 | 72 |
| Single Digit Integer Type | 4 Marks per Question | Â -1 | 15 | 60 | – | – |
| Comprehension Type MCQ | 3 Marks per Question | Â -1 | – | – | 24 | 72 |
| Matching Type MCQ | 3 Marks per Question | Â -1 | – | – | 12 | 36 |

JEE Advanced 2013: Expert’s Viewpoint
As per the experts, the two papers were set in the following manner:
|
Subjects |
Difficulty Level |
| Physics | Physics was of a moderate level. Students found this section easy to solve. |
| Chemistry | In the chemistry portion, questions in Paper 1 were moderate while Paper 2 seems to be tough |
| Maths | Paper 1 of Maths was tough while paper 2 was moderate |
| Overall | The overall difficulty levels of the papers in the JEE Advanced 2013 seemed to be tough compared to the IIT-JEE 2012 exam. |

JEE Advanced 2013 Paper Analysis: Chemistry
- Chemistry section in Paper I was on the moderate side whereas paper II was relatively difficult.
- The questions asked from class 12 syllabus were high as compared to class 11 syllabus.
- Chemistry was a difficult section among all.Â
- Questions were asked from all the areas of Organic, Inorganic and Physical Chemistry.

JEE Advanced 2013 Paper Analysis: Physics
- Physics paper was doable.
- Questions were asked from all the units but more number of questions were from Mechanics topic.
- The number of questions asked from Paper I and Paper II were of same weightage carrying 20 questions each.

JEE Advanced 2013 Paper Analysis: Maths
- Mathematics section was of moderate to difficult level.
- Few questions in this section were tricky whereas few were calculative and time-consuming.
- The weightage of questions asked from class 12 was higher than class 11.Â
- Paper 1 was difficult as compared to Paper 2.

JEE Advanced 2013Cutoff
The qualifying criteria of JEE Advanced 2013 is as mentioned below:
| Category | Percentage | Absolute Mark | |
| Each Subject | GE | 10% | 12 |
| OBC | 9% | 11 | |
| SC | 5% | 6 | |
| ST | 5% | 6 | |
| Total | GE | 35% | 126 |
| OBC | 31.5% | 113 | |
| SC | 17.5% | 63 | |
| ST | 17.5% | 63 |
